Tang is a beautiful ‘plum beige’, it is extremely blend-able and gives you the most coverage for a little bit of product. Frog is a super dense cluster of pink champagne shimmer, it can be worn just by itself or as a topper. My pan of Frog recently took a tumble through my bag at the barn (I had NO idea, I was very upset as you can imagine), but after some tender love and care we were able to reset the shadow into it’s pan. Glass Bull is the craziest color it’s nothing I could ever describe to you. In one light it comes off purple, another green, another champagne and so many more. It’s shine is like no other. I highly recommend everyone grab one just because of how versatile it could be for any look. I picked up a Super Shock Cheek in Lunch Money and I love how soft and creamy it is. It does settle into your skins texture overtime, and it doesn’t pick up very well with a brush or beauty blender in the application process. Applying with your fingers is the way to go, but theres room for bacteria to multiply in your pan imo. Hands down a Colourpop fanatic, but I need more money to support this lifestyle.
